    To celebrate and/or commemorate the release of Solo: A Star Wars Story on digital today, co-writer Jon Kasdan has shared 53 things fans may like to know about the solo Solo film.

    Jon Kasdan: 52 Things to Know About 'Solo: A Star Wars Story'

    Kasdan took to his personal Twitter account to share an itemized list of factoids, saying “in lieu of a commentary” about the writing process of the film.

    In honor of the digital release of #SoloAStarWarsStory & in lieu of a commentary, here are 53 random factoids & notes about the making & writing for anybody who’s interested.     Solo: A Star Wars Story releases on physical 4K, Blu-ray, and DVD on September 25th 2018.
